White (composite) filling

The NHS covers fillings under one Band 2 charge, but white composite on back teeth is often only offered privately, at a real premium.

Common questions

How much does white filling cost in the UK?

Across 9 real UK prices, the median is £115, with prices from £36 to £165. That spans fixed NHS band charges and private fees, so where you go changes the figure a lot.

Is white filling cheaper on the NHS?

Almost always, where it is available on the NHS. NHS dental care is charged in fixed bands (Band 1 £27.90, Band 2 £76.60, Band 3 £332.10 in England from April 2026), while the same work privately is set by each practice and usually far higher.

Why do private white filling prices vary so much?

Private fees are not regulated, so they reflect the practice's location, the materials used, and whether a specialist is involved. Comparing a few practices, and checking what is available on the NHS first, is worth it.
